Self-Adjustment Component of Psychological Model of Learning Activity Self-Direction of Young Students

The article considers psychic self-direction of behavior, learning and professional activity of
Humanities University students from the perspective of systematic and structural approach.
A psychological model of self-direction has been provided. Self-adjustment components as well
as personality characteristics comprising self-direction of young student behavior and activities at
different stages of their studies have been considered.

Social-psychological and Individual Personality Characteristics of Representatives of Extreme Professions with High and Low Emotional Burnout

The article discusses the problem of emotional burnout of representatives of extreme professions as connected with their individual and social-psychological personality characteristics. Two groups of employees (those who suffer from emotional burnout and those who do not experience it) have been tested, with the results of
empirical investigation being analyzed.
